Transaction 8dd1b392306660105988b9182b1967d493ce4d4d3325585315df8eb2ea0a998c
1 Input
1 Output
-
8dd1b392306660105988b9182b1967d493ce4d4d3325585315df8eb2ea0a998c:0
- value
- 628930
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c58b0035d0f5488d41e83763d510a152079569d4 OP_EQUAL
- address
- 3KhXZHEaqGnpHE48beLHCx7UMdEX4oBAEg